Sold! Public Storage buys 28-property Florida portfolio

Bruce Goldberg
February 15, 2023

Public Storage has purchased a portfolio of 28 self-storage facilities in and around Ocala, FL from regional operator Neighborhood Storage (below). The seller retains a single facility in the market. The portfolio spans more than one million square feet of storage space in total and was approximately 85% occupied before the transaction. It has a mix of climate-controlled and non-climate-controlled units. Nathan Coe, Gabriel Coe and Brett R. Hatcher represented the seller and found the buyer. Ryan Nee is Marcus & Millichap’s Florida broker of record.

NT Investments LLC purchased a two-property self-storage portfolio in Angola, IN from HZ Capital Partners LLC. It has 109 units and 16,775 rentable square feet. The properties have a combined 2.2 acres and are at 1009 N. Wayne St. and 3845 N 300 W. The former has room for more development. Franklin Street, which is based in Tampa, FL, arranged the deal. Senior directors David Perlleshi and Frank DeSalvo, who lead Franklin Street’s national self-storage investment sales practice, represented the seller. Source: Franklin Street
Argus Self Storage Advisors arranged the sale of a Keystone Self Storage property at 5000 N. Keystone Ave. in Indianapolis, IN for $9.5 million. It has 541 units and 69,700 square feet. Rob Schick of Argus represented the seller and Public Storage was the buyer. The facility was 94% leased when it was sold. Source: Argus Self Storage Advisors

Andover Properties bought Melbourne, FL-based Eau Gallie Self Storage, located at 914 St. Clair St., from a private owner for $4.2 million. It has 57,996 square feet spread across eight two-story buildings and 2.6 acres. The sale was completed out of bankruptcy action. The property will operate as Storage King USA. The property last traded in 2010. It has climate-controlled and non-climate-controlled units. Andover now owns 154 facilities in 18 stores nationwide with 40 of them in Florida. Source: Multi-Housing News

KO Storage, based in Minnetonka, MN, bought three facilities in Harrison, AK from Crockett Properties, based in Harrison. KO said it was a multimillion-dollar deal; figures were not disclosed. KO Storage operates in 24 states. Source: Arkansas Democrat Gazette

CBRE announced three separate sales of self-storage businesses:

  • A $24.8 million sale of an Extra Space Storage-managed facility of 76,051 square feet and 814 units at 12330 US-15 501 North in Chapel Hill, NC, to Dallas, TX-based Rosewood Property Co. CBRE’s Self Storage Advisory Group represented the seller, Carolina Storage Partners LLC. The facility also has 67 wine storage units.
  • The sale of Chino Mini Storage at 13555 Ramona Ave. in Chino, CA for $18.8 million (above). It has 80,862 square feet spread across 13 buildings, with 701 units. CBRE represented the seller, Legacy Interests LLC, a private investor. The buyer is Westport Properties Inc. of Irvine, CA. The property sits on 4.39 acres and has outdoor boat, RV and car parking.
  • The sale of a 550-unit facility at 2401 E. Ben White Blvd. in Austin, TX. CBRE represented seller KKR, a global investment company. The buyer, Extra Space Storage Inc., is based in Salt Lake City, UT. The facility has 52,203 rentable square feet.
